tricky

[ˈtrɪki]
  • 释义
  • 难办的,难对付的,棘手的;狡猾的,诡计多端的;

  • 双语例句
  • 1、

    He and I have talked through this whole tricky problem.

    他和我把这个棘手的问题整个儿都讨论清楚了。

    柯林斯例句
  • 2、

    He's a tricky customer.

    他是个狡猾的顾客.

    ——《简明英汉词典》
  • 3、

    Setting up the camera can be tricky.

    调试相机可能会很费事。

    ——柯林斯例句
